NEW YORK, N.Y. (November 26, 2018) – Travel Leaders of Tomorrow, the award-winning travel advisor training program from Travel Leaders Group, has achieved a major milestone: over 1,000 participants have now been through the program. Started in 2013, Travel Leaders of Tomorrow offers training for prospective travel agents through two programs:

 

  • Virtual Campus: Travel Leaders of Tomorrow’s flagship program combines in-depth lessons and convenience. After an admissions interview, each participant is assigned to a small group for virtual study and weekly lessons from travel industry experts. At the end of the course, participants in the Virtual Campus present a business plan to their fellow students and instructors.
  • Independent Learner: This program offers complete flexibility with all lessons being taken online. Quizzes are provided for all learning modules and independent learning students can take the course at their own pace.

 

“I’m extremely proud of the growth and success we have achieved in the first five years of this program,” said Heather Kindred, CTIE, Director of Travel Leaders of Tomorrow. “Many of our students have gone on to successful careers as travel advisors, opening independent businesses or working in established travel agencies. It would be impossible to estimate how many trips they’ve planned, but it is safe to say that they have taken the skills they learned in Travel Leaders of Tomorrow and touched numerous people by planning vacations of a lifetime.”

 

Travel Leaders of Tomorrow participants represent a cross-section of demographics. The program serves millennials looking for their first job, people who want to work on their travel agency as a side job, and retirees looking for an encore career. Throughout the course, Travel Leaders of Tomorrow students are asked to consider their strengths and develop them into an actionable niche for selling travel. The curriculum was developed in response to a need for new talent in the travel industry and the lack of formalized training for new travel advisors.

 

Travel Leaders of Tomorrow recently expanded its programming to include Nexion Veterans in Travel, a scholarship program that offers military veterans entrance into the Virtual Campus and discounted rates for Nexion Travel Group membership.

 

“The best way to ensure a continually robust travel industry is to bring in new talent,” said Jackie Friedman, CTC, CTIE, President of Nexion Travel Group. “Many brick and mortar travel schools had closed, leaving a dearth of options for those seeking to enter the travel industry. One of the things that makes the travel industry attractive is the flexibility it offers, and heading up a host agency, we saw how travel advisors love working where they want to. It made sense to start a program that allowed students to learn the travel industry from the comfort of their own homes. At the same time, they need expert guidance and coaching, which we can provide virtually. It has been an amazing time, and we are proud to have educated 1,000 people and launched the careers of many successful travel agents.”

About Travel Leaders Group
Travel Leaders Group (www.TravelLeadersGroup.com) is transforming travel with a commitment to our vacation and business travel clients through our progressive approach toward each unique travel experience. Having already assisted millions of travelers, Travel Leaders Group manages leisure, business and franchise travel operations under a variety of diversified divisions and brands. With over 7,000 agency locations, Travel Leaders Group ranks as one of the industry’s largest travel agency companies. Travelers also have access to The Travel Collection by Travel Leaders Group, a portfolio of select travel offers including discounts on international and domestic flights, value-added benefits at lodging establishments, shipboard credits on cruises and savings on escorted and vacation packages. Membership to The Travel Collection is offered at no additional cost to U.S. American Express Gold Card, Business Gold Rewards Card, Platinum Card® and Business Platinum Card® Members.
